site stats

Problems on prim's algorithm

Webb26 jan. 2024 · Given a graph, Prim's Algorithm converts it to a tree such that the sum of all edges of the tree is minimum. Such a tree is called a Minimum Spanning Tree. It uses … Webb20 dec. 2024 · • Prim's algorithm is found to run faster in dense graphs with a greater number of edges than vertices, whereas Kruskal's algorithm is found to run faster in …

Prim & Kruskal practice questions + solutions Teaching Resources

WebbPrim's algorithm finds the subset of edges that includes every vertex of the graph such that the sum of the weights of the edges can be minimized. Prim's algorithm starts with the … Webb10 maj 2013 · The main issue is, what you have isn't prims algorithm. On closer inspection, it seems like your traversing node to node. You are starting at 1, and then moving to the … monica m. boggess 22 https://chicanotruckin.com

Prim’s and Kruskal’s Algorithm - Medium

Webb28 mars 2024 · How does Prim’s Algorithm Work? The working of Prim’s algorithm can be described by using the following steps: Step 1: Determine an arbitrary vertex as the starting vertex of the MST. Step 2: Follow steps … Webb14 feb. 2024 · In Computer Science, Prim’s algorithm helps you find the minimum spanning tree of a graph. It is a greedy algorithm – meaning it selects the option available at the moment. In this article, I’ll show you … WebbPrim's algorithm is one of the greedy algorithms that is used to find the minimum spanning tree of a given graph. Firstly, let us understand more about minimum spanning tree. A … monica may battle planet

Understanding when to use Prim or Kruskal for Minimum …

Category:Prim

Tags:Problems on prim's algorithm

Problems on prim's algorithm

Kruskal’s vs Prim’s Algorithm Baeldung on Computer Science

Webb26 nov. 2024 · I'm trying to apply Prim's or Kruskal's algorithms to certain situations. I understand that Prim is used when graphs are dense (Example: as adjacency matrix with priority queue as unordered array would be good for a dense tree where E = O(V^2).And Kruskal is used when graphs are sparse (Example: as adjacency list with fast sort where … Webb3 jan. 2024 · I facing difficulties implementing prim's algorithm, my logic is quite wrong, this is what I got so far: import Data.Array import Data.Function (on) import Data.List (sortBy, delete) type Vertex = Int type Weight = Int type Graph = Array Vertex [(Vertex, Weight)] type Bounds = (Vertex, Vertex) type Edge = ...

Problems on prim's algorithm

Did you know?

WebbPrim's Algorithm is a greedy algorithm that is used to find the minimum spanning tree from a graph. Prim's algorithm finds the subset of edges that includes every vertex of the graph such that the sum of the weights of the edges can be minimized. Prim's algorithm starts with the single node and explores all the adjacent nodes with all the ... Webb14 feb. 2024 · Prim’s algorithm is a type of greedy algorithm for finding the minimum spanning tree (MST) of an undirected and weighted graph. A minimum spanning tree (MST) is the subset of the edges of a graph that …

Webb14 apr. 2015 · pdf, 41.12 KB. Discrete 1 - Decision 1 - Prim's Algorithm - Kruskal's Algorithm - Minimum connector - Minimum spanning tree - Matrix Prim - Worksheet with 14 … WebbPrim's Algorithm Lalitha Natraj 28.3K subscribers Subscribe 6.6K Share 335K views 3 years ago Graphs Video 91 of a series explaining the basic concepts of Data Structures and …

Webb6 nov. 2024 · For example, one of these problems is finding the shortest path to reach all nodes in a graph. This path is called the “minimum spanning tree”. Accordingly, various … WebbThe algorithm we will use to solve this problem is called Prim’s algorithm. Prim’s algorithm belongs to a family of algorithms called the “greedy algorithms” because at each step …

Webb25 nov. 2024 · 1. Introduction In this tutorial, we’ll focus on two problems: Minimal Spanning Tree and Shortest Path Tree. We can solve both problems with greedy algorithms that have a similar structure. 2. Spanning Tree A spanning tree of an undirected graph G is a connected subgraph that covers all the graph nodes with the minimum possible …

WebbPrim’s Algorithm: Kruskal’s Algorithm: The tree that we are making or growing always remains connected. The tree that we are making or growing usually remains disconnected. Prim’s Algorithm grows a … monica mccarty booknodeWebb23 feb. 2024 · Prim's algorithm would run in time proportional to V^2, which is optimal for dense graphs. Provide an implementation of edges() for PrimMST.java. Creative Problems. Minimum spanning forest. Develop versions of Prim's and Kruskal's algorithms that compute the minimum spanning forest of an edge-weighted graph that is not necessarily … monica mccarthy bakersfieldWebbPRIM’S ALGORITHM consider this node as visited and treat it as the current Prim’s algorithm is a greedy algorithm that is used to find a minimum ... International Journal of Computer Science Trends and Technology (IJCST) – Volume 6 Issue 2, Mar - Apr 2024 ISSN: 2347-8578 www.ijcstjournal.org Page 35 8. After completed all steps get ... monica mccarty highland guard series orderWebb13 juni 2024 · Algorithm Initialize the minimum spanning tree with a vertex chosen at random. Find all the edges that connect the tree to new adjacent vertices, find the minimum among them and add it to the... monica mccarty book series in orderWebb4 okt. 2024 · Algorithms. Analysis of Algorithms. Design and Analysis of Algorithms; Asymptotic Analysis; Worst, Average and Best Cases; Asymptotic Notations; Little o and … monicamcleanphotographyWebbThe implementation of Prim’s Algorithm is explained in the following steps- Step-01: Randomly choose any vertex. The vertex connecting to the edge having least weight is … monica mccarthy portsmouth nhWebbPrim’s Algorithm CLRS Chapter 23 Outline of this Lecture Spanning trees and minimum spanning trees. The minimum spanning tree (MST) problem. The generic algorithm for … monica mcnaughton andreasen